Campus Safety Act: Grants for Veteran Security Hiring and Equity Center Funding Ban.

This bill establishes a competitive grant program allowing colleges and universities to hire veterans as campus security personnel, aiming to enhance student safety and provide employment opportunities for former service members. Crucially, the act also prohibits the use of any federal funds to support Equity Assistance Centers or similar entities. This represents a shift in federal spending priorities regarding education and campus security.
Key points
Authorizes federal grants for higher education institutions specifically to hire veterans for campus security roles.
Imposes a complete ban on using any federal funds to support Equity Assistance Centers (EACs) or similar centers.
